Output 3620c803445e6e0a1d808005b512fa938aa36c736fe117b3491ca5b72bb4b57e:20

value
32480473
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3813fe2a1d7b7aa01ae33871939fd964a58c090 OP_EQUAL
address
MUe6TPgvf6yRQiu8i1e9qniDhS5VF6Y4K3
transaction
3620c803445e6e0a1d808005b512fa938aa36c736fe117b3491ca5b72bb4b57e
spent
true